What critical condition regarding its prey must the Queen snake meet for successful feeding?
Answer
It must consume the crayfish shortly after it has shed its hard exoskeleton
The snake must consume the prey when it is soft-bodied, which occurs right after the crayfish sheds its hard exoskeleton.
